Mapping Out Your Scholarship Journey

Embarking on a successful European scholarship journey requires careful planning and strategic steps. Here are essential tips and strategies to guide you along the way:

1. Research and Identify Opportunities

Research various scholarships available for international students in Europe. Identify those that align with your field of study, academic qualifications, and personal goals. Make a list of potential scholarships to pursue.

2. Understand the Requirements

Thoroughly understand the eligibility criteria, application requirements, deadlines, and any specific conditions for each scholarship. This will help you tailor your applications to meet the necessary criteria.

3. Develop a Personalized Plan

Create a personalized plan outlining key dates, tasks, and goals for each scholarship application. Allocate dedicated time for researching, drafting essays, obtaining recommendation letters, and completing any required tests.

4. Build a Strong Application

Highlight your academic achievements, extracurricular activities, leadership experiences, and community involvement in your application. Tailor your essays to showcase your unique strengths and how you align with the scholarship’s values.

5. Seek Guidance and Support

Don’t hesitate to seek guidance from mentors, teachers, or advisors during the application process. Their feedback and insights can help you polish your application and improve your chances of success.

6. Stay Organized and Focused

Maintain a organized approach throughout your scholarship journey. Keep track of deadlines, submission requirements, and follow-up tasks. Stay focused on your goals and remain motivated even during challenging times.

7. Review and Revise

Before submitting your applications, review them meticulously for errors, clarity, and alignment with the scholarship criteria. Revise your essays, double-check documents, and ensure everything is in order before the deadline.

8. Stay Persistent and Optimistic

Remember that the scholarship application process can be competitive and may involve rejections. Stay persistent, learn from each experience, and maintain a positive attitude. Keep exploring new opportunities and never give up on your scholarship goals.

Tips for Excelling in Scholarship Exams

Preparing for scholarship exams can be a challenging yet rewarding experience for students aiming for success in securing European scholarships. Here are some essential tips and strategies to help you excel:

  1. Understand the Exam Format: Before starting your preparation, familiarize yourself with the structure and format of the scholarship exam. Knowing what to expect can help you plan your study schedule effectively.
  2. Practice Past Papers: One of the most effective ways to prepare for scholarship exams is to practice with past papers. This will give you an idea of the types of questions asked and help you become more comfortable with the exam format.
  3. Time Management: Develop a study timetable that allows you to cover all the necessary topics without feeling overwhelmed. Prioritize subjects based on your strengths and weaknesses to make the most of your study sessions.
  4. Seek Guidance: Don’t hesitate to seek guidance from teachers, mentors, or professionals who can provide valuable insights and advice on how to tackle scholarship exams effectively.
  5. Stay Updated: Keep yourself updated with current affairs, developments in your chosen field, and any changes in the scholarship exam syllabus. This will help you answer questions related to the latest trends and issues.

Crafting Impactful Scholarship Essays

When it comes to securing scholarships for European universities, crafting impactful scholarship essays is crucial for standing out among the competition. These essays serve as a reflection of your goals, aspirations, and qualifications. Here are some essential tips to help you create compelling scholarship essays:

  1. Understand the Prompt: Begin by thoroughly understanding the essay prompt. Take note of the key themes and requirements outlined by the scholarship provider.
  2. Showcase Your Unique Voice: Use your essay as an opportunity to showcase your individuality and personality. Avoid clichés and instead focus on sharing your genuine experiences and perspectives.
  3. Highlight Your Achievements: Emphasize your academic achievements, extracurricular activities, and any notable contributions to your community or field of interest. Demonstrate how these experiences have shaped your journey.
  4. Connect Your Goals to the Scholarship: Clearly articulate your academic and career goals, and explain how receiving the scholarship will help you achieve them. Show the scholarship committee that you have a clear plan for utilizing the opportunity.
  5. Edit and Proofread: Before submitting your essay, carefully edit and proofread it to ensure clarity, coherence, and error-free writing. Consider seeking feedback from teachers, mentors, or peers.

By following these tips and strategies, you can create scholarship essays that leave a lasting impact on the selection committee. Remember, your essay is your chance to make a compelling case for why you deserve to be awarded a scholarship to pursue your academic goals in Europe.

Leveraging Letters of Recommendation

When aiming for European scholarship success, one crucial aspect that can significantly boost your chances is leveraging strong letters of recommendation. These letters offer a unique insight into your character, abilities, and potential, providing scholarship committees with valuable perspectives beyond what is captured in your academic records.

Here are some essential tips to make the most of your letters of recommendation:

1. Choose Recommenders Wisely

Select individuals who know you well and can speak to your strengths and qualifications accurately. Opt for professors, supervisors, or mentors who can provide specific examples of your skills and accomplishments.

2. Provide Guidance

It’s important to guide your recommenders on the key points you’d like them to emphasize in their letters. Share your goals, the scholarship requirements, and any relevant experiences you’d like them to highlight.

3. Start Early

Give your recommenders ample time to craft thoughtful letters on your behalf. Reach out to them well in advance of the scholarship application deadlines to ensure they have enough time to prepare.

4. Follow Up

Check in with your recommenders periodically to offer assistance, answer any questions they may have, and express your gratitude for their help. A polite follow-up can help ensure that the letters are submitted on time.

By harnessing the power of compelling letters of recommendation, you can strengthen your European scholarship applications and showcase your qualifications in a more personalized and impactful way.
